Suna Bensch is a leading researcher in human-robot interaction (HRI), with a core focus on making robots understandable, collaborative, and socially aware. Her most influential work, the 2018 paper “Understandable Robots - What, Why, and How” (132 citations), establishes a foundational framework for designing robots that humans can intuitively comprehend, addressing both the cognitive and practical dimensions of transparency in autonomous systems. Bensch’s contributions extend to developing open-source tools like WoZ4U (38 citations), which standardizes and simplifies Wizard-of-Oz experiments for the HRI community, enabling faster hypothesis testing. She has also pioneered research on interaction quality metrics (30 citations) and verbal explanation mechanisms for collaborating robot teams, ensuring that multi-robot systems can articulate their actions and intentions to human partners. Her work on backchanneling and natural language communication for assistive social robots, particularly in contexts like assisted living, demonstrates a commitment to context-aware, culturally sensitive design. With a growing citation impact and editorial leadership on socially aware robotics, Bensch continues to shape how robots can be trusted partners in everyday human environments.
